Mysql
 sql >> база данни >  >> RDS >> Mysql

MySQL обединява 2 набора от резултати, като изключва записите в първия

Тест

SELECT id, crp, starts_on
FROM tbl_crps
NATURAL JOIN (SELECT crp, MAX(id) id
              FROM tbl_crps
              WHERE starts_on < CURRENT_DATE
              GROUP BY crp) x
UNION ALL
SELECT id, crp, starts_on
FROM tbl_crps
NATURAL JOIN (SELECT crp, MAX(id) id
              FROM tbl_crps
              GROUP BY crp
              HAVING MIN(starts_on) >= CURRENT_DATE) x;

цигулка



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Помощ за подзаявки в Mysql

  2. Laravel актуализира/редактира с помощта на цикъл foreach

  3. Вмъкване на стойности в квадратчетата за отметка в базата данни

  4. Проверете дали потребителското име съществува в таблицата на mysql чрез php?

  5. Списъкът с brew услуги показва, че mysql работи, но не може да се свърже